RosenBerryRooms is reader-supported. When you buy via links on our site, we may earn an affiliate commission at no cost to you.

How To Make A Buttonhole With A Sewing Machine (2025) Complete Guide

By: Arnav Gill
Updated On: November 2, 2025

Learning to make buttonholes with your sewing machine is one of the most frustrating challenges for new sewers. I've seen countless students give up on garment making because buttonholes seemed too difficult to master.

Yes, you can make professional-looking buttonholes with any sewing machine using the right technique and preparation - even basic machines without special buttonhole feet.

After teaching sewing for over 15 years and making thousands of buttonholes on everything from delicate blouses to heavy coats, I've developed a foolproof method that works consistently. In this guide, I'll share everything you need to know about creating perfect buttonholes, regardless of your sewing machine type.

You'll learn the essential preparation steps, master both 1-step and 4-step buttonhole methods, discover professional techniques for flawless results, and solve common problems that frustrate most sewers. Whether you're using a modern computerized machine or a vintage mechanical model, you'll be making confident buttonholes by the end of this guide.

If you're just starting your sewing journey, consider checking out our guide to beginner sewing machines with buttonhole features to ensure you have the right tools for success.

Understanding Buttonhole Types and When to Use Each

A buttonhole is a reinforced opening in fabric designed to pass a button through, typically made with dense zigzag stitches and reinforced ends called bartacks. Different garments and button styles require specific buttonhole types for both functionality and appearance.

Bartack: The densely stitched reinforcement at each end of a buttonhole that prevents tearing and provides durability.

The five main buttonhole types each serve specific purposes based on your garment style, button type, and fabric weight. I've found that matching the right buttonhole type to your project can make the difference between amateur-looking and professional results.

Standard/Buttonhole Stitch

This is the most common buttonhole type, featuring parallel sides with rounded ends. It works best for medium-weight fabrics and standard round buttons found on shirts, blouses, and children's clothing. The standard buttonhole provides good durability while maintaining a clean, classic appearance.

Keyhole Buttonhole

Characterized by one rounded end and one keyhole-shaped end with a small circular extension. This design is specifically made for coat buttons with shanks or thick buttons that need extra space to pass through the fabric. I recommend keyhole buttonholes for wool coats, jackets, and heavy outerwear where buttons are substantial.

Stretch Buttonhole

Features slightly wider spacing between zigzag stitches to allow fabric stretch without breaking threads. This type is essential for knit fabrics, activewear, and stretchy materials that need to maintain elasticity. Regular buttonholes on stretch fabrics will pop or tear during normal wear and stretching.

Bound Buttonhole

A couture technique where fabric strips are used to create finished edges around the buttonhole opening. This advanced method produces the most refined, durable buttonholes suitable for tailored jackets, coats, and high-end garments. While time-consuming, bound buttonholes represent the pinnacle of professional finishing.

Eyelet Buttonhole

A small, circular opening perfect for delicate fabrics and small buttons. Commonly used on blouses, dress shirts, and children's wear where discrete closures are needed. Eyelet buttonholes require precise technique but create elegant, minimalistic results.

Fabric-to-Buttonhole Matching Guide:

  • Lightweight cottons and silks: Standard or eyelet buttonholes with interfacing
  • Medium-weight fabrics: Standard buttonholes with moderate interfacing
  • Wool and heavy fabrics: Keyhole buttonholes with heavy interfacing
  • Knit and stretch fabrics: Stretch buttonholes with knit interfacing
  • Delicate fabrics: Small standard buttonholes with lightweight interfacing

Essential Preparation: Tools, Materials, and Machine Setup

Proper preparation accounts for 80% of buttonhole success. In my experience, skipping preparation steps causes most buttonhole failures, especially for beginners. I learned this the hard way after ruining several expensive garments before developing a systematic approach.

Required Supplies

  • Your button - The actual button you'll use for the garment
  • Interfacing - Fusible or sew-in, matched to fabric weight
  • Marking tools - Fabric pen, chalk, or disappearing ink
  • Seam ripper - For opening buttonholes safely
  • Fabric scissors - Sharp scissors for clean cuts
  • Fray check or seam sealant - Optional for preventing fraying
  • Stabilizer - For delicate or stretchy fabrics

Button Measurement and Placement

Measure your button's diameter across its widest point, not including any shank. Add 1/8 inch to this measurement for your buttonhole length. For example, a 1/2-inch button needs a 5/8-inch buttonhole.

Mark buttonhole placement using your pattern as a guide. For horizontal buttonholes, center them on the button placement line and extend 1/8 inch beyond the seam line toward the garment edge. For vertical buttonholes, center them on the placement line with equal spacing above and below.

Interfacing: The Secret to Professional Buttonholes

Interfacing stabilizes the fabric area around buttonholes, preventing distortion and providing reinforcement for the dense stitching. I always use interfacing, even on medium-weight fabrics, because it dramatically improves buttonhole durability and appearance.

Choose interfacing weight based on your fabric:

  • Lightweight fabrics: Use lightweight fusible interfacing
  • Medium-weight fabrics: Use medium-weight interfacing
  • Heavy fabrics: Use heavyweight or woven interfacing
  • Knit fabrics: Use knit-specific interfacing to maintain stretch

Machine Types and Capabilities

Understanding your machine's buttonhole capabilities is crucial. Modern Brother sewing machines with 1-step buttonhole features automate the entire process, while older machines require manual 4-step techniques.

1-Step Buttonhole Machines: Computerized machines that automatically sew all four sides of the buttonhole when you press a button. Simply place the button in a special measuring gauge and the machine calculates the perfect size.

4-Step Buttonhole Machines: Mechanical machines where you manually control each side of the buttonhole using separate stitch patterns. This requires more practice but gives you complete control over the process.

No Special Foot Machines: Basic machines without buttonhole functions can still make buttonholes using zigzag stitch and manual control, though this requires the most skill and practice.

Machine Setup Checklist

Before starting, ensure your machine is properly set up:

  1. Install correct needle: Use size 80/12 for medium fabrics, 90/14 for heavy fabrics
  2. Thread machine correctly: Use quality thread and wind bobbin evenly
  3. Install buttonhole foot: Or regular zigzag foot if no buttonhole foot available
  4. Set stitch length: Usually 0.5-1.0 for dense satin stitch
  5. Set stitch width: Usually 3.0-5.0 mm depending on button size
  6. Set tension: Start with 3-4, adjust based on test results
  7. Lower feed dogs: If using freehand method

Complete Guide: Making Buttonholes Step by Step (November 2025)

Now that you're properly prepared, let's create perfect buttonholes. I'll guide you through both 1-step and 4-step methods, plus essential testing and safety procedures. Remember to always test on fabric scraps before working on your actual garment.

Method 1: 1-Step Buttonhole (Computerized Machines)

This is the easiest method for machines with automatic buttonhole features. After mastering this technique on my computerized machine, I can create consistent buttonholes in under 30 seconds each.

  1. Attach buttonhole foot: Install the automatic buttonhole foot that came with your machine
  2. Place button in gauge: Insert your button into the measuring slot on the foot
  3. Mark buttonhole position: Use fabric pen to mark starting and ending points
  4. Position fabric: Lower the presser foot so the needle aligns with your starting mark
  5. Select buttonhole stitch: Choose the buttonhole setting on your machine
  6. Begin sewing: Press the foot pedal or start button and hold until the machine completes the buttonhole
  7. Test results: Check that your button passes through smoothly but not loosely

Most 1-step machines create buttonholes in this sequence: left side, bar tack, right side, bar tack. The machine automatically measures based on your button size and creates perfectly sized buttonholes every time.

Method 2: 4-Step Buttonhole (Mechanical Machines)

This method requires more practice but gives you complete control over each element. I initially struggled with 4-step buttonholes until I developed a consistent rhythm and approach.

  1. Mark buttonhole outline: Draw a rectangle the exact size of your buttonhole on your fabric
  2. Set stitch pattern 1: Select the first buttonhole stitch (usually the left side)
  3. Sew left side: Start at the bottom and sew up the left side of your marked rectangle
  4. Set stitch pattern 2: Select the second pattern (bar tack for top)
  5. Sew top bar tack: Sew 5-7 stitches across the top of the buttonhole
  6. Set stitch pattern 3: Select the third pattern (right side)
  7. Sew right side: Start at the top and sew down the right side
  8. Set stitch pattern 4: Select the fourth pattern (bar tack for bottom)
  9. Sew bottom bar tack: Sew 5-7 stitches across the bottom to complete

⏰ Time Saver: Create a buttonhole template by sewing your perfect buttonhole on interfacing, then use it as a guide for marking future buttonholes.

The key to successful 4-step buttonholes is maintaining consistent tension and not pulling or pushing the fabric. Let the feed dogs do the work while you guide the fabric gently to stay on your marked lines.

Testing Your Buttonholes

Always test your buttonhole settings on scrap fabric before working on your garment. Use the exact same fabric, interfacing, and thread combination as your final project.

Test for these three critical factors:

  1. Density: Stitches should be close enough that you can't see fabric between them
  2. Tension: Both top and bobbin threads should meet in the middle of the fabric
  3. Size: Button should pass through with gentle pressure but not be too loose

I keep a buttonhole testing notebook with fabric samples and the perfect settings for each fabric type. This saves me hours of troubleshooting on future projects.

Opening Buttonholes Safely

This step makes many sewers nervous, and for good reason - one slip can ruin hours of work. After cutting through countless buttonholes (and occasionally ruining a few), I've developed a safe method that works every time.

  1. Place buttonhole on cutting mat: Use a self-healing mat to protect your surface
  2. Insert seam ripper tip: Gently pierce the fabric in the center of the buttonhole
  3. Push toward one end: Carefully push the seam ripper toward one bar tack
  4. Stop before reaching stitches: Leave about 1/8 inch of fabric before the reinforced end
  5. Repeat from other end: Insert from the opposite end and meet in the middle
  6. Finish with scissors: Use small sharp scissors to carefully cut the remaining fabric
  7. Apply fray check: Optional but recommended for fabrics that fray easily

The key is to never cut directly toward the reinforced ends - always work from the center outward and stop before reaching the dense stitching.

Professional Tips for Flawless Buttonholes

After making thousands of buttonholes over the years, I've discovered techniques that elevate results from good to professional. These tips come from both my experience and advice from master tailors and garment industry professionals.

Interfacing Techniques for Different Fabrics

Proper interfacing application is crucial for buttonhole stability. For delicate fabrics like silk or rayon, I use two layers of lightweight interfacing - one fused to the wrong side and one sewn as a backing strip behind the buttonhole area.

For heavy wool fabrics, use a strip of woven interfacing cut on the bias for maximum stability. Bias-cut interfacing molds to curves and prevents the characteristic puckering that occurs with straight-grain stabilizers on heavy fabrics.

Stitch Density and Thread Selection

The perfect buttonhole has stitches so dense they appear almost solid, but not so tight they create a ridge in the fabric. I adjust stitch length to achieve this density - shorter stitches (0.5mm length) for fine threads, longer stitches (1.0mm) for thicker threads.

Thread choice dramatically affects buttonhole appearance. I use topstitching thread for buttonholes on medium to heavy fabrics because it creates crisp, defined edges. For delicate fabrics, I use fine silk thread that blends into the fabric rather than standing out.

Fabric-Specific Adjustments

Different fabrics require specific adjustments for perfect buttonholes:

  • Silk and satin: Use a layer of tissue paper between fabric and foot to prevent slipping
  • Denim and canvas: Use a jeans needle and increase tension to 5-6
  • Knit fabrics: Use a ballpoint needle and stretch stitch settings
  • Velvet and corduroy: Use a walking foot to prevent fabric shifting
  • Leather and vinyl: Use a leather needle and longer stitch length (1.5mm)

The Tissue Paper Trick

This game-changing technique solved my buttonhole problems on difficult fabrics. Place a single layer of tissue paper over your fabric, sew the buttonhole through both layers, then gently tear away the tissue paper. The tissue stabilizes the fabric without leaving residue.

This technique works exceptionally well on silky fabrics that shift under the foot, stretchy knits that distort, and fabrics with texture that interferes with even feeding.

Buttonhole Reinforcement for Heavy Use

For garments that will see frequent buttoning (like coats and children's clothing), I add extra reinforcement behind the buttonholes. Cut small fabric patches and interface them, then hand-sew them behind the buttonhole area before creating the buttonholes.

This creates a durable sandwich of fabric-interfacing-fabric that prevents buttonholes from stretching out or tearing over time. I use this technique on all my coat patterns and have never had a buttonhole failure.

Solving Common Buttonhole Problems

Even experienced sewers encounter buttonhole problems. Based on thousands of forum posts and my own teaching experience, these are the most common issues and their solutions. Understanding these fixes will save you frustration and ruined garments.

Thread Nesting and Bird's Nests

Symptoms: Thread bunching under fabric, loops on bottom side, machine refusing to feed fabric

Solutions:

  1. Rethread machine completely: Remove all thread and rethread both top and bobbin
  2. Check bobbin insertion: Ensure bobbin is inserted correctly and unwinding properly
  3. Clean bobbin area: Remove lint and thread debris from bobbin case
  4. Lower needle thread tension: Reduce to 2-3 for buttonhole stitching
  5. Use quality thread: Replace old or cheap thread with new, quality thread

Fabric Not Feeding Properly

Symptoms: Stitching in one place, fabric bunching, uneven buttonhole length

Solutions:

  1. Check feed dogs: Ensure they're raised and functioning properly
  2. Clean under needle plate: Remove lint that might interfere with feeding
  3. Use correct presser foot: Buttonhole foot or zigzag foot (not walking foot)
  4. Adjust presser foot pressure: Increase pressure for thick fabrics
  5. Use tissue paper stabilizer: Provides grip for slippery fabrics

Uneven or Skipped Stitches

Symptoms: Gaps in stitching, inconsistent stitch length, one side looser than other

Solutions:

  1. Change needle: Use fresh needle appropriate for fabric type
  2. Adjust tension: Fine-tune until top and bobbin threads meet in fabric middle
  3. Check needle position: Ensure needle is centered and not bent
  4. Slow down sewing speed: Especially on thick or multiple layers
  5. Use fabric stabilizer: Prevents fabric distortion during dense stitching

Buttonholes Too Tight or Loose

Symptoms: Button won't pass through or slips out too easily

Solutions:

  1. Measure accurately: Double-check button diameter and add 1/8 inch
  2. Test before cutting: Always test button fit on uncut buttonhole
  3. Consider fabric thickness: Thicker fabrics require slightly longer buttonholes
  4. Account for interfacing: Interfacing reduces opening size slightly
  5. Practice on scrap: Perfect settings before working on garment

Fabric Puckering Around Buttonholes

Symptoms: Fabric gathering or rippling near buttonholes, distorted appearance

Solutions:

  1. Use proper interfacing: Essential for preventing distortion
  2. Reduce tension: Lower tension to 2-3 for buttonhole stitching
  3. Use appropriate needle: Correct size and type for fabric weight
  4. Stabilize fabric: Use tissue paper or stabilizer during sewing
  5. Don't pull fabric: Let feed dogs do the work, guide gently

✅ Pro Tip: Keep a buttonhole troubleshooting journal. Note fabric type, settings used, problems encountered, and solutions found. This becomes invaluable for future projects.

Alternative Buttonhole Methods

Sometimes you need to create buttonholes without special equipment or your machine's buttonhole function isn't working. These alternative methods have saved many of my projects when I needed a buttonhole but lacked the ideal setup.

Buttonholes with a Regular Zigzag Foot

You can create buttonholes using just a standard zigzag foot and manual control. While this requires practice, it's completely achievable and produces professional results with patience.

  1. Mark buttonhole outline: Draw rectangle the exact size needed
  2. Set zigzag stitch: Width 3-4mm, length 0.5-1.0mm
  3. Sew left side: Stitch up left side, following marked line
  4. Pivot at top: Leave needle down, lift foot, turn fabric
  5. Sew across top: Stitch 5-7 times across top edge
  6. Continue around: Complete all four sides, pivoting at corners
  7. Reinforce ends: Stitch over each end 2-3 times for strength

The key is maintaining consistent speed and staying exactly on your marked lines. Practice on scrap fabric until you can create straight, evenly spaced stitches.

Vintage Buttonholer Attachments

Many vintage sewing machines used specialized buttonholer attachments that create perfect buttonholes through mechanical precision. These attachments are still available and can be adapted to modern machines with a universal shank adapter.

I discovered a Singer buttonholer at a flea market for $15, and it creates the most consistent buttonholes I've ever seen. The mechanical template system ensures every buttonhole is identical, regardless of operator skill level.

Hand-Sewn Buttonholes

When all else fails, or for delicate fabrics where machine buttonholes might damage the material, hand-sewn buttonholes are the traditional solution. While time-consuming, they create beautiful, durable closures that add a couture touch to garments.

The traditional buttonhole stitch creates a knotted edge that won't fray and provides exceptional durability. This method requires practice but produces results that machine buttonholes can't match in terms of elegance and craftsmanship.

Frequently Asked Questions

Can a regular sewing machine make buttonholes?

Yes, any sewing machine with a zigzag stitch can make buttonholes. While machines with dedicated buttonhole functions make the process easier, you can create buttonholes using just a regular zigzag foot and manual control. The key is using proper interfacing, marking your buttonhole carefully, and maintaining consistent stitch density.

What setting do you set a sewing machine buttonhole to?

For buttonholes, set your machine to a short zigzag stitch (length 0.5-1.0mm, width 3-5mm). The exact settings depend on your fabric weight and thread type. Start with tension at 3-4 and adjust based on test results. If your machine has a buttonhole setting, use that and let the machine handle the sequence automatically.

What tension should I use for buttonholes?

Buttonholes typically require lower tension than regular sewing - usually 2-4 on most machines. Lower tension allows the dense zigzag stitches to lie flat without creating ridges in the fabric. Always test on scrap fabric first, as the ideal tension varies with fabric type, thread weight, and interfacing used.

How hard is it to sew a buttonhole?

Buttonholes range from easy to challenging depending on your equipment and preparation. With a modern 1-step buttonhole machine and proper preparation, they're quite easy. With a basic machine using manual methods, they require more practice but are definitely achievable. The key is using interfacing, testing on scraps, and not rushing the process.

How to stop a button hole from fraying?

Prevent fraying by using proper interfacing, cutting buttonholes carefully with sharp scissors, and applying fray check or seam sealant to the cut edges. Dense, properly tensioned stitches also help prevent fraying. For fabrics that fray easily, consider making buttonholes slightly larger and using fray check as extra insurance.

Why is my buttonhole stitch not working?

Common causes include incorrect threading, wrong needle size, improper tension, dirty machine, or using the wrong presser foot. Start by rethreading your machine completely, changing to a fresh needle appropriate for your fabric, and cleaning out any lint from the bobbin area. Also ensure you're using a buttonhole or zigzag foot rather than a specialty foot that might interfere.

Final Recommendations

Creating perfect buttonholes is a skill that improves with practice and patience. After teaching hundreds of students, I've found that those who methodically follow preparation steps and test on fabric scraps achieve consistent success much faster than those who rush the process.

Start with simple fabrics like medium-weight cotton to build confidence, then progress to more challenging materials. Keep a buttonhole journal with settings and results for different fabrics - this reference becomes invaluable as you tackle more complex projects.

Remember that even professional sewers occasionally have to redo a buttonhole. The key is learning from each attempt and refining your technique. With the knowledge from this guide and consistent practice, you'll soon be creating buttonholes that look professional and last through years of wear.

For those ready to upgrade their sewing experience, explore our comprehensive guides to beginner sewing machines with buttonhole features to find equipment that makes buttonhole creation even easier and more consistent.

 

Copyright © RosenBerryRooms.Com 2022. All Rights Reserved.
magnifiercross
linkedin facebook pinterest youtube rss twitter instagram facebook-blank rss-blank linkedin-blank pinterest youtube twitter instagram